What affects the price

Remodeling costs vary based on your specific goals. Choosing high-end materials like natural stone, custom cabinetry, or designer hardware will increase the total. Labor costs fluctuate depending on whether you are simply updating fixtures or doing a full layout overhaul that requires moving plumbing and electrical lines. Keeping your existing footprint is the most effective way to save, while expanding the space or adding luxury features like steam showers pushes the budget higher. What are the considerations for bathroom wall tile in Washington?

When selecting bathroom wall tile in Washington, consider the specific environmental conditions within your home. High-humidity areas, such as shower enclosures, require tiles with low porosity and water absorption rates, like glazed ceramic or porcelain. Proper installation involves using a waterproof backer board and a high-quality, mold-resistant grout. The pros will advise on tile patterns and sizes that enhance the perception of space, especially in smaller bathrooms common in older D.C. properties. This ensures both aesthetic appeal and long-term durability.

Why is satin paint recommended for bathrooms?

Satin paint is frequently recommended for bathrooms in Washington due to its balance of durability and finish. This paint type offers a subtle sheen that reflects light, making smaller bathrooms appear more spacious. Crucially, satin paint provides enhanced resistance to moisture and mildew compared to flat or matte finishes, which is vital in humid bathroom environments. It's also more washable, allowing for easier cleaning of common bathroom splatters and grime. This makes it a practical choice for both walls and trim.
